While Rice Lane doesn't boast a ticket office or machines, ticket collection for those purchased online is still possible, adding a layer of convenience for tech-savvy passengers. This station ensures a seamless experience with smartcard validators, making it easy to hop on and off your train with almost no delay. Accessibility is something to be considered if you're relying on step-free access, as Rice Lane is a Category C station without it. However, assistance is readily available via a help point and customer information screens, enabling you to stay informed about your journey.
The station offers service staff ready to assist from early morning until late evening. Staff are available from as early as 05:38 AM, ensuring that even the earliest of risers have assistance if needed. For those requiring extra support, the Passenger Assist service can be requested up to two hours before the journey. Although the station lacks dedicated parking facilities and step-free access, nearby Orrell Park provides the necessary facilities for passengers with reduced mobility.
Rice Lane features straightforward connections to other modes of transport. While there is no taxi rank on site, the station is well-connected by local bus services. For international travelers,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is readily accessible via a convenient train and bus combo. Simply catch a train to Liverpool South Parkway and hop on the 86A or 80A bus for a swift journey to the airport in approximately 10 minutes.

Plumley Train Station, though lacking a ticket office, ensures passengers can seamlessly continue their journeys with the help of ticket machines that allow both purchasing and collection of tickets bought online. While there is no dedicated staff to assist at all times, the station provides an induction loop for the hearing impaired and a helpline for any urgent assistance needed (call 08002006060).
Accessibility is a priority here. Whilst the station is designated as scooter-friendly with step-free access to the Manchester platform, do note that accessibility to trains depends on the rolling stock in use. If planning a journey that requires assistance, it's recommended to pre-arrange through the Passenger Assist service, which provides help up to two hours before your planned departure.
Plumley Station connects more than just train lines. The station provides a Rail Replacement Service with pick-up and drop-off at Plumley Moor Road, offering a convenient alternative when needed. For local travel, options such as bus services through taxi bookings and Busline's services (dial 0871 200 2233) are readily available.
Unfortunately, there isn’t bicycle hire available directly at the station, but the Cheshire countryside offers fantastic routes for those cycling enthusiasts willing to bring their own bikes.
